China Beijing Beijing Alibaba Cloud
Websites on 47.93.96.16
- Domain names that have been bound:
- 2025-11-12-----2025-12-05www.fn33d232se2ed9ddeefg1h905ths.openinstall.com
- 2025-12-04-----2025-12-04api2-wfjmj8.openinstall.com
- 2025-11-26-----2025-11-26web-td1ffe.openinstall.com
- 2025-11-20-----2025-11-20web-qh9jk8.openinstall.com
- 2025-11-11-----2025-11-19app-0.openinstall.com
- 2025-10-02-----2025-10-03app-qq8snn.openinstall.com
- 2025-10-03-----2025-10-03api2.openinstall.com
- 2025-10-02-----2025-10-02web-u05bbi.openinstall.com
- 2025-09-17-----2025-09-17web-wr2jnn.openinstall.com
- 2025-02-08-----2025-02-25stat2.deepinstall.com
- 2025-02-25-----2025-02-25api2.deepinstall.com
- 2019-04-12-----2019-12-15www.huhe.com
- 2019-04-27-----2019-06-10huhe.com
- website server lookup history
- zhaowentoutiao.com
- xotcjk.jiuse387.xyz
- lsq.sjwyx.com
- rbhuu.com
- yyq.whnkyy04.com
- whdmpf.com
- herrmanmachinery.com
- gfpoapp.chint.com
- t201.com
- 55290.com
- www.bme58.com
- www.h7gyx.com
- m.j5297.com
- www.winebrand999.com
- ebook.winxuan.com
- www.immunology.org
- www.hicnlnx.com
- hf.baiduskdvksb.com
- bescherelle.com
- www.htgj573.vip
- hosting ip address lookup history
- 164.88.55.140
- 162.159.7.158
- 120.233.31.48
- 104.17.63.138
- 47.117.81.116
- 3.174.46.14
- 104.16.157.220
- 192.168.2.143
- 61.240.144.143
- 47.245.114.90
- 43.174.244.119
- 23.140.4.76
- 183.223.252.45
- 154.36.160.247
- 59.34.28.237
- 142.111.80.27
- 120.76.243.156
- 172.236.156.50
- 143.204.160.33
- 121.32.247.112
